A wide-angle view of the United Nations Human Rights Council chamber in Geneva, Switzerland, filled with international delegates seated in concentric rows. Above them, the iconic ceiling artwork by Spanish artist Miquel Barceló features a dramatic explosion of color and texture—resembling a coral reef or inverted cave—symbolizing diversity and complexity across the world.
